How much do craft warehouse j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for craft warehouse in the United States is $17.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$18.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is Craft Warehouse?

A Craft Warehouse is a retail store that specializes in selling a wide range of craft supplies, materials, and tools for hobbies such as scrapbooking, knitting, painting, beading, and home décor projects. These stores cater to both amateur and experienced crafters by offering products like yarn, fabrics, art supplies, and seasonal decorations. Some locations also provide classes, workshops, and project ideas to inspire creativity. Craft Warehouse stores are popular destinations for DIY enthusiasts looking for unique materials and creative inspiration.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Craft Warehouse associate?

To thrive as a Craft Warehouse Associate,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and experience with inventory management,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, and basic material handling equipment is typically required. Effective teamwork, time management, and a proactive attitude are valuable soft skills that help you excel in this environment. These skills ensure efficient inventory control, accurate order fulfillment, and a safe, productive workspace.
